Pongal fervour seems to have been down this year. Many companies and the public in Chennai which buy sugarcane in bundles for the festival have not kept upto their usual celebrations last week. Several tonnes of sugarcane are rotting in Koyambedu wholesale market. Traders and fruit vendors who have invested are now in a state of lamentation. Sources also said the business was bad in Chidambaram, Madurai, Dindigul and Thanjavur as well.
Mr. V. Dhanashekar who trades at Koyambedu said, �To make profit, a bundle of sugarcane has to be sold between Rs 300 and Rs 350, but there are no takers. Some of the traders are even ready to discard the stock at throwaway prices, but there is no demand in the market.�
